Overview

The ABB AL 336 NSC is a robust two-hole NEMA lug designed for connecting aluminum and copper conductors. This straight lug is engineered to accommodate concentric aluminum conductors ranging from 397.5 to 400 kcmil AL-CU, as well as ACSR conductors in sizes 336.4 (26/7) and 397.5 (18/1). The lug features a substantial barrel measuring 4-3/16 inches in length with an outside diameter of 1-1/4 inches, providing ample surface area for secure crimping. Its pad dimensions are 1-21/32 inches wide by 3-11/16 inches long, with a thickness of 7/16 inch, ensuring a stable mounting platform. The lug is equipped with two 9/16 inch diameter holes spaced 1-3/4 inches apart on center, compatible with standard NEMA mounting configurations. For reliable electrical connections, the AL 336 NSC includes an oxide inhibitor and comes with a green cap, indicating its intended use and proper handling. Installation requires specific dies, including 1-1/4, 99H, 317, and 20AH. The overall length of the lug is 9 inches.
